On-stick allows you to save on physical hardware. FastDPI usually works with bridges, bridging two physical ports (devices). For an on-stick device, the physical port is one, on which fastDPI itself creates virtual ports - on the subscriber (subs) and Internet (inet) sides. | On-stick allows you to save on physical hardware.
